Essential Steps for Successful FCA Company Registration

Securing your registration with the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) is a crucial step for any company operating in the financial services sector. To navigate this process successfully, you need to follow these essential steps:

First, conduct thorough research to understand the specific regulatory requirements applicable to your business model. This includes identifying the appropriate regulatory framework for your activities and ensuring compliance with all relevant legislation.

Next, you will need to compile a comprehensive application package that includes detailed information about your company's structure, operations, financial standing, and key personnel. Be sure to lodge your application through the FCA's online portal and conform to all upload guidelines.

Throughout the application process, maintain open communication with the FCA and be prepared to provide any extra information or documentation they may require. Finally, ensure your company has established robust internal controls to prevent financial crime and protect customer funds.

By following these essential steps, you can increase your chances of a successful FCA company registration and operate within the regulatory framework with confidence.
